A deep-space inspired design with vibrant celestial tones.

Made for women who want standout performance paired with a cosmic, energized look.

The Supernova Yoga Pants offer a supportive, high-waisted fit that stays steady through yoga, strength sessions, and everyday movement. The soft mid-weight fabric feels smooth against the skin while maintaining breathable strength through dynamic flow and focused practice.

Crafted from recycled PET water bottles, the interlocking fabric provides durable stretch and a moisture-wicking pattern that keeps you comfortable in every session. The vivid galaxy-inspired colors create a bold visual texture that transitions easily from the studio to daily wear.

The active seam stitching keeps the fit consistent through repeated use.

Features

  • High waistband suited for yoga and fitness
  • Soft, strong mid-weight performance fabric
  • Interlocking wicking pattern for breathable comfort
  • Durable active seam stitching
  • Made from recycled PET water bottles
  • Made in Denver, Colorado
